The urgent need for holistic transformation of global food systems: FEBA at The Future of Food Summit

FEBA’s Head of Strategic Partnerships and Fundraising, Suzanne Zudiker, attended The Future of Food Summit, May 13-14, in Amsterdam, where discussions emphasised the urgent need for holistic transformation of global food systems, focusing on regenerative agriculture, equitable climate finance, and innovative technologies to enhance sustainability and resilience. Key discussions highlighted the importance of integrating smallholder farmers, leveraging AI for improved efficiency, and fostering cross-sector collaboration to address food security and environmental challenges.

While the event focused on sustainability more than food donations, the event highlighted the need for collaboration among stakeholders—governments, businesses, and non-profits—to develop comprehensive strategies that reduce food waste. Sharing best practices and resources was identified as key to success.
